Quick heads-up on Pinwheel UI versioning: we cut a minor release every sprint, and anything touching component props needs a changeset file in the PR. No changeset, no merge — the bot will nag you. Majors are rare and go through the design council first. The full policy, with examples of what counts as breaking, lives on the internal page below.

wiki page, bahip-yahip: https://grafana.qirvanlabs.corp/browse/display/projects/cc3a1b9dbfc9

Facilities Ticket — Level 5 Opening

Level 5 at Merrowgate House opens to staff Monday. Signage installed; carpets done Friday. Outstanding: two desk pods unassembled, kitchen tap dripping. Cleaning contractor briefed. Lifts now stop at 5 after 07:00. Door readers are live but the service entrance stays on a keypad for two weeks; the code is below.

staff pass of fajof-fawif = bdg-ES-2

Subject: Bloomgate cut-over — done

Team,

Cut-over to the Bloomgate filter in front of the Kestrel KV store finished last night. Miss traffic to the backing store dropped roughly as modeled; false-positive rate is holding under target. One hiccup: the warm-up replay ran long, so we held writes an extra twenty minutes. No data loss, no rollback needed. Old pass-through path stays available for one more week, then we delete it. Production is now running with the following configuration.

config for kadug-yahop:
quenwyn:
  pin: 2459
  metrics_host: metrics.quenwyn.lumicsys.internal
  tenant: julax
  seal: seal_0d5ead96